Miami Business Leaders SummitMIAMIMarch 30, 2018 /PRNewswire/ — China has become the biggest trade partner of the United States since the reform and opening-up policy of China. According to the statistical data of the U.S. Department of Commerce, in 2016, the export sales of the U.S. to China reached USD 115.78 billion, the import amount from China reached USD 462.81 billion, and China became the biggest trade partner of the U.S., accounting for 21.1% of the U.S.’s total trade. According to the Report on Sino-US Bilateral Investment Research Projects released on May 18, 2017, the bilateral direct investment between China and the United States exceeded USD 60 billion in 2016, reaching a historic high, and since 1990, the U.S. total investments in China have surpassed USD 240 billion while China’s total investments in the U.S. have been about USD 110 billion.
